Ground grid design software is used to calculate step/touch potentials, grid resistance, conductor sizing, and safety compliance (IEEE 80, IEC 61936). Top tools balance electromagnetic accuracy with practical design workflows. The market is led by , XGSLab , ETAP Ground Grid , and SESAutoGrid – each with different trade-offs in cost, learning curve, and automation.
